You are going to have a wonderful time and will have many days to explore the ship at leisure. You will love the QM2. I think you are starting at the top and all other cruises will pale in comparison.

 

I did the 6 night eastern crossing and still didn't do everything I wanted to do onboard- so you won't get bored on a 12 night cruise.

 

The ship handles like a dream.

 

Make sure to bring two pair of dress shoes- in case you break a strap. I forgot my shoes in Europe and had to beg and borrow to find a pair (that I bought off a nice member of the youth staff). The gift shop does not sell shoes of any kind.

 

Only peice of advice- if you use the pools outside it is very windy. make sure to bring a sturdy, heavy pool bag. We lost two shirts and two room keys that blew off the ship (I managed to rescue my flip flops!) Lovely pools and we used them often but is windy.

I just returned from 10 days Caribbean on QM2, and I wish I had

1. marked my all-black luggage with some kind of colored ribbon so I could have found it faster.

2. kept the original embarkation tags on the luggage (which had my name) as well as the colored disembarkation tags (which all look alike!)

3. Bring a power-strip to charge your various devices

4. Have FUN, FUN, FUN.
